Darnborough

In the 1881 census there were 88 people recorded with the Darnborough surname, ranking it #21,211 among surnames in the records. By 2016, the modern count was 73, ranked #33,502, down from #21,211 in 1881.

The strongest historical links point to Birstall, Bradford and Keighley. In the modern distribution records, the strongest local clusters include No data.

Across the surname records, the highest recorded count for Darnborough is 168 in 1901. Compared with 1881, the name has fallen by 17.0%.

Darnborough over time

The table below tracks recorded surname counts and rank from the 19th-century census years through the modern adult-register period.

Year Period Count Rank
1851 historical 15 #30,614
1861 historical 56 #26,864
1881 historical 88 #21,211
1891 historical 125 #20,713
1901 historical 168 #16,886
1911 historical 113 #21,168
1997 modern 86 #28,876
1998 modern 85 #29,439
1999 modern 85 #29,578
2000 modern 82 #29,922
2001 modern 84 #29,508
2002 modern 85 #29,867
2003 modern 87 #29,615
2004 modern 90 #29,481
2005 modern 86 #30,094
2006 modern 83 #30,808
2007 modern 85 #30,954
2008 modern 87 #30,999
2009 modern 84 #31,842
2010 modern 82 #32,492
2011 modern 80 #32,652
2012 modern 76 #33,191
2013 modern 74 #33,483
2014 modern 73 #33,587
2015 modern 74 #33,487
2016 modern 73 #33,502

Where Darnboroughs are most common

Historical parish links are strongest around Birstall, Bradford, Keighley, Dewsbury and Guiseley. These are the places where the surname stands out most clearly in the older records.

The modern local-area list points to No data. Treat these as concentration signals, not proof that every family line began there.

Top historical parishes

Rank Parish Area
1 Birstall Yorkshire, West Riding
2 Bradford Yorkshire, West Riding
3 Keighley Yorkshire, West Riding
4 Dewsbury Yorkshire, West Riding
5 Guiseley Yorkshire, West Riding

Darnborough families in the 1881 census

These tables use 1881 census entries for people recorded with the Darnborough surname. Use the location tables for concentration, then the name and occupation tables for the people behind the surname.

Top counties

Total is the county count. Frequency and index adjust for local population size, so they are better concentration signals. Yorkshire leads with 65 Darnboroughs recorded in 1881 and an index of 7.64x.

County Total Index
Yorkshire 65 7.64x
Lancashire 10 0.98x
Berkshire 2 3.10x
Cheshire 2 1.06x
Durham 2 0.78x
Nottinghamshire 2 1.73x
Caernarfonshire 1 2.88x
Dumfriesshire 1 5.27x
Glamorgan 1 0.67x
Hampshire 1 0.57x
Middlesex 1 0.12x
